With only 48 credits of required courses, the BA in Art, Consciousness, and Creative Practice degree program allows students freedom to choose a 2nd major from another MIU department or complete a BAAS Specialization or Minor in another field of study. To qualify for the art major and to remain in the program, students need to receive a grade of B- or higher in art classes. Students with a grade lower than B- may be put on probation by the Department of Art to motivate them to improve their performance.

Program Learning Outcomes

Upon successfully completing the BA in Art, Consciousness, and Creative Practice, students will be able to:

  1. Demonstrate alertness, receptivity, and engagement.
  2. Communicate visually demonstrating a basic competence in manual skills, a reasonable grounding in technical knowledge, effective application of the formal language of art, and a fundamental understanding of the main principles, materials and processes that structure a specific area of art.
  3. Research and write effectively about art. Analyze art to engage aesthetic values, the cultural context, and uplifting values of consciousness.
  4. Speak about art and their creative process clearly and convincingly.

Graduation Requirements

To graduate with a BA in Art, Consciousness, and Creative Practice, students must complete 128 credits of study, including the Exploring Consciousness course required for all undergraduate students, 8 credits of Writing for Career and Community, one Forest Academy in each semester in which the student is enrolled for 12 weeks or more, and 48 credits in Art.
